Mission and Program Overview

Mission

To perform activities that provide economies of scale and coordination of related companies in a manner that best accomplishes the exempt purposes of its supported 501(c)(3) organizations minnesota public radio (mpr) and southern california public radio (scpr).

The mission of american public media group (apmg) is to perform activities that provide economies of scale and coordination of related companies in a manner that best accomplishes the exempt purposes of its supported 501(c)(3) organizations: minnesota public radio (mpr), the fitzgerald theater company (ftc), southern california public radio (scpr) and classical south florida (csf).

The personnel & compensation committee (pcc) of the board is chartered with the organization's overall compensation philosophy and responsibility for setting and/or approving the individual compensation packages of its officers and key employees. The pcc makes its compensation decisions based on the following inputs: market data subscribed to by the organization, recommendations by the organization's human resources and management teams, and the pcc's external compensation consultant. In addition, the pcc establishes an annual at-risk compensation plan (the plan) to enable the organization to attract, retain, and motivate key management talent by providing total compensation that is competitive with the market and has the objectives to: a) focus management efforts on key annual financial and strategic results and b) encourage teamwork and individual performance by providing rewards for achievement of apm group goals, as well as individual and departmental performance objectives. Each member of the senior management team participates in the plan, which provides that a certain percentage of their base salary is available in the form of at-risk compensation at year end based on an evaluation of performance against goals. The total compensation opportunity is benchmarked externally through pcc's external consultant. A portion of the evaluation against goals is determined by the score on overall company objectives - including revenue and net (financial measure) and annual objectives (annual objectives measure) - and the remainder on personal achievement against individual goals (individual goals measure). Achievement against company objectives, including financial and annual objectives, is determined by the pcc, as is achievement against personal goals for the ceo.

Financial Statement Notes

PART V, LINE 4:

From the proceeds of past successful business ventures the apmg board of trustees created a quasi-endowment for the benefit of minnesota public radio (the earned endowment). The earned endowment policy provides an annual draw of 5.0 percent of the five-year average market value of the earned endowment's assets, which is granted to minnesota public radio to support its program services. Apmg also manages a contributed endowment (the william h kling founders endowment for the creative advancement of public media) for the support of public media initiatives of its affiliates. The contributed endowment follows the same policy as the earned endowment on behalf of apmg's affiliates.
